Job Description

M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ented TECHNICAL PROJECT MANAGER to join our team in STAFFORD, VA

This Technical Project Manager will lead and synchronize efforts for the Marine Corps with Counter-Unmanned Arial Systems (C-UAS) across platforms, capabilities, autonomy software, command-and-control interfaces, and supporting infrastructure. The role requires close coordination with government stakeholders, program offices, warfighters, engineers, test organizations, and industry partners to translate operational needs into executable technical plans.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
  • Lead the planning, execution, and oversight of C-UAS programs across their full lifecycle, from concept development through fielding and sustainment.
  • Translate operational needs and warfighter requirements into executable technical and programmatic plans.
  • Manage cost, schedule, performance, and risk across multiple, concurrent development efforts.
  • Serve as the primary interface with USMC stakeholders, government program offices, and senior leadership
  • Oversee system integration, test planning, and execution, including developmental testing, operational assessments, and field experimentation
  • Manage contracts. Develop and maintain program documentation including schedules, budgets, technical documentation and other deliverables.
  • Travel 25% of the time.


Minimum Qualifications:
  • BS degree in technical field, BA in business, or equivalent experience required
  • At least 7 years' experience supporting Science & Technology or Defense Acquisition-related efforts. A total of 12 years' experience without a degree.
  • Knowledge of DoD research, development, test, and evaluation (RDT&E) process and funding mechanisms.
  • Demonstrated experience supporting or managing C-UAS systems and development efforts.
  • Proficiency in project management tools and methodologies (e.g., MS Project, Earned Value Management, Agile).


Preferred Qualifications:
  • Demonstrated experience working in DoD programmatic environments.
  • Direct C-UAS systems operational experience
  • Strong understanding of C-UAS CONOPS and CONEMPs.
  • Proven ability to translate complex concepts into actionable guidance and influence technical decisions.


Clearance Requirements:
  • Must have a current Secret security clearance with an ability to obtain TS/SCI


Physical Requirements:
  • This position will require regular field work. Candidates must be able to work outdoors for extended periods of time in environments that may include uneven terrain, varying weather conditions, lifting equipment and tools up to 40lbs.
